The TRX Suspension Training is a suspension training system designed for fitness professionals and individuals seeking a challenging and effective workout. Developed by Randy Hetrick, the TRX system utilizes suspension straps to provide resistance for various exercises, targeting multiple muscle groups simultaneously.

Course details


Suspension Training Fundamentals: This unit covers the basics of TRX Suspension Training, including the equipment, proper setup, and safety guidelines. •
Body Positioning and Alignment: This unit focuses on proper body positioning and alignment techniques to maximize the effectiveness of TRX exercises and minimize the risk of injury. •
Resistance and Tension: This unit explores the concept of resistance and tension in TRX training, including how to adjust the suspension straps for optimal results. •
Core Engagement and Stability: This unit emphasizes the importance of core engagement and stability in TRX training, including exercises and techniques to improve core strength and stability. •
Functional Movement Patterns: This unit covers functional movement patterns that can be applied to TRX training, including exercises that mimic daily activities and sports movements. •
Progressive Overload and Variation: This unit discusses the importance of progressive overload and variation in TRX training to avoid plateaus and prevent overuse injuries. •
Injury Prevention and Modification: This unit provides guidance on how to modify TRX exercises to accommodate different fitness levels and prevent injuries, including exercises for common injuries such as shoulder and knee problems. •
TRX for Specific Goals: This unit covers how to use TRX training to achieve specific fitness goals, including exercises and programs for weight loss, strength gain, and improved flexibility. •
TRX for Rehabilitation and Recovery: This unit explores how TRX training can be used for rehabilitation and recovery, including exercises and programs for post-operative rehabilitation and chronic pain management. •
TRX for Athletes and Performance: This unit discusses how TRX training can be used to improve athletic performance, including exercises and programs for power, speed, agility, and endurance.
